/frameworks/base/media/java/android/media/ |
H A D | ImageUtils.java | 152 int dstOffset = dstBuffer.position(); 165 directByteBufferCopy(srcBuffer, srcOffset, dstBuffer, dstOffset, srcByteCount); 167 dstOffset += dstRowStride; 273 ByteBuffer dstBuffer, int dstOffset, int srcByteCount) { 274 Memory.memmove(dstBuffer, dstOffset, srcBuffer, srcOffset, srcByteCount); 272 directByteBufferCopy(ByteBuffer srcBuffer, int srcOffset, ByteBuffer dstBuffer, int dstOffset, int srcByteCount) argument
|
H A D | MediaDescrambler.java | 251 ByteBuffer dstBuf, int dstOffset, int dstLimit) throws RemoteException; 247 native_descramble( byte key, byte flags, int numSubSamples, int[] numBytesOfClearData, int[] numBytesOfEncryptedData, @NonNull ByteBuffer srcBuf, int srcOffset, int srcLimit, ByteBuffer dstBuf, int dstOffset, int dstLimit) argument
|
/frameworks/layoutlib/bridge/src/com/android/layoutlib/bridge/libcore/io/ |
H A D | BridgeBufferIterator.java | 55 public void readByteArray(byte[] dst, int dstOffset, int byteCount) { argument 56 assert dst.length >= dstOffset + byteCount; 57 mByteBuffer.get(dst, dstOffset, byteCount); 71 public void readIntArray(int[] dst, int dstOffset, int intCount) { argument 73 dst[dstOffset++] = mByteBuffer.getInt();
|
/frameworks/av/media/libstagefright/rtsp/ |
H A D | AAMRAssembler.cpp | 189 size_t dstOffset = 0; local 204 accessUnit->data()[dstOffset++] = toc; 205 memcpy(accessUnit->data() + dstOffset, 209 dstOffset += frameSize - 1;
|
H A D | ARTPWriter.cpp | 797 size_t dstOffset = 13; local 808 data[dstOffset++] = toc; 818 memcpy(&data[dstOffset], &mediaData[srcOffset], frameSize - 1); 820 dstOffset += frameSize - 1; 823 buffer->setRange(0, dstOffset);
|
/frameworks/av/drm/mediacas/plugins/mock/ |
H A D | MockCasPlugin.cpp | 218 int32_t dstOffset, 221 "subSamples=%s, srcPtr=%p, dstPtr=%p, srcOffset=%d, dstOffset=%d)", 224 srcPtr, dstPtr, srcOffset, dstOffset); 210 descramble( bool secure, ScramblingControl scramblingControl, size_t numSubSamples, const SubSample *subSamples, const void *srcPtr, int32_t srcOffset, void *dstPtr, int32_t dstOffset, AString* ) argument
|
/frameworks/av/drm/mediacas/plugins/clearkey/ |
H A D | ClearKeyCasPlugin.cpp | 441 int32_t dstOffset, 445 "srcPtr=%p, dstPtr=%p, srcOffset=%d, dstOffset=%d", 448 srcPtr, dstPtr, srcOffset, dstOffset); 459 dstPtr == NULL ? NULL : ((uint8_t*)dstPtr + dstOffset), 433 descramble( bool secure, ScramblingControl scramblingControl, size_t numSubSamples, const SubSample *subSamples, const void *srcPtr, int32_t srcOffset, void *dstPtr, int32_t dstOffset, AString *errorDetailMsg) argument
|
/frameworks/base/media/jni/ |
H A D | android_media_MediaDescrambler.cpp | 60 jint dstOffset, 209 jint dstOffset, 251 memcpy((void*)((uint8_t*)dstPtr + dstOffset), mMem->pointer(), *bytesWritten); 380 jobject dstBuf, jint dstOffset, jint dstLimit) { 408 env, dstBuf, dstOffset, dstLimit, totalLength, &dstPtr, &dstArray); 430 srcPtr, srcOffset, dstPtr, dstOffset, 202 descramble( uint32_t key, ssize_t totalLength, const hidl_vec<SubSample>& subSamples, const void *srcPtr, jint srcOffset, void *dstPtr, jint dstOffset, Status *status, uint32_t *bytesWritten, hidl_string *detailedError) argument 376 android_media_MediaDescrambler_native_descramble( JNIEnv *env, jobject thiz, jbyte key, jbyte flags, jint numSubSamples, jintArray numBytesOfClearDataObj, jintArray numBytesOfEncryptedDataObj, jobject srcBuf, jint srcOffset, jint srcLimit, jobject dstBuf, jint dstOffset, jint dstLimit) argument
|
/frameworks/av/media/libstagefright/mpeg2ts/ |
H A D | ESQueue.cpp | 1094 size_t dstOffset = 0; local 1108 seiPos.nalOffset = dstOffset + 4; 1121 memcpy(accessUnit->data() + dstOffset, "\x00\x00\x00\x01", 4); 1127 memcpy(accessUnit->data() + dstOffset + 4, 1130 dstOffset += newSize + 4; 1139 memcpy(accessUnit->data() + dstOffset + 4, 1143 dstOffset += pos.nalSize + 4; 1189 ALOGV("dequeueAccessUnitH264[%d]: AU %p(%zu) dstOffset:%zu, nals:%zu, totalSize:%zu ", 1191 dstOffset, nals.size(), totalSize);
|
H A D | ATSParser.cpp | 1415 uint64_t srcOffset = 0, dstOffset = 0; local 1418 srcOffset = dstOffset = pesOffset; 1436 dstOffset,
|
/frameworks/av/media/extractors/mkv/ |
H A D | MatroskaExtractor.cpp | 837 size_t dstOffset = 0; local 859 memcpy(&dstPtr[dstOffset], "\x00\x00\x00\x01", 4); 862 memcpy(&dstPtr[dstOffset + 4], 868 dstOffset += 4; // 0x00 00 00 01 869 dstOffset += NALsize; 885 dstSize = dstOffset;
|
/frameworks/av/media/extractors/mp4/ |
H A D | MPEG4Extractor.cpp | 4937 size_t dstOffset = 0; local 4959 if (dstOffset > SIZE_MAX - 4 || 4960 dstOffset + 4 > SIZE_MAX - nalLength || 4961 dstOffset + 4 + nalLength > mBuffer->size()) { 4962 ALOGE("b/27208621 : %zu %zu", dstOffset, mBuffer->size()); 4969 dstData[dstOffset++] = 0; 4970 dstData[dstOffset++] = 0; 4971 dstData[dstOffset++] = 0; 4972 dstData[dstOffset++] = 1; 4973 memcpy(&dstData[dstOffset], 5296 size_t dstOffset = 0; local [all...] |
/frameworks/native/vulkan/libvulkan/ |
H A D | api_gen.cpp | 462 VKAPI_ATTR void CmdUpdateBuffer(VkCommandBuffer commandBuffer, VkBuffer dstBuffer, VkDeviceSize dstOffset, VkDeviceSize dataSize, const void* pData); 463 VKAPI_ATTR void CmdFillBuffer(VkCommandBuffer commandBuffer, VkBuffer dstBuffer, VkDeviceSize dstOffset, VkDeviceSize size, uint32_t data); 476 VKAPI_ATTR void CmdCopyQueryPoolResults(VkCommandBuffer commandBuffer, VkQueryPool queryPool, uint32_t firstQuery, uint32_t queryCount, VkBuffer dstBuffer, VkDeviceSize dstOffset, VkDeviceSize stride, VkQueryResultFlags flags); 1231 VKAPI_ATTR void CmdUpdateBuffer(VkCommandBuffer commandBuffer, VkBuffer dstBuffer, VkDeviceSize dstOffset, VkDeviceSize dataSize, const void* pData) { argument 1232 GetData(commandBuffer).dispatch.CmdUpdateBuffer(commandBuffer, dstBuffer, dstOffset, dataSize, pData); 1235 VKAPI_ATTR void CmdFillBuffer(VkCommandBuffer commandBuffer, VkBuffer dstBuffer, VkDeviceSize dstOffset, VkDeviceSize size, uint32_t data) { argument 1236 GetData(commandBuffer).dispatch.CmdFillBuffer(commandBuffer, dstBuffer, dstOffset, size, data); 1287 VKAPI_ATTR void CmdCopyQueryPoolResults(VkCommandBuffer commandBuffer, VkQueryPool queryPool, uint32_t firstQuery, uint32_t queryCount, VkBuffer dstBuffer, VkDeviceSize dstOffset, VkDeviceSize stride, VkQueryResultFlags flags) { argument 1288 GetData(commandBuffer).dispatch.CmdCopyQueryPoolResults(commandBuffer, queryPool, firstQuery, queryCount, dstBuffer, dstOffset, stride, flags); 2083 VKAPI_ATTR void vkCmdUpdateBuffer(VkCommandBuffer commandBuffer, VkBuffer dstBuffer, VkDeviceSize dstOffset, VkDeviceSiz argument 2088 vkCmdFillBuffer(VkCommandBuffer commandBuffer, VkBuffer dstBuffer, VkDeviceSize dstOffset, VkDeviceSize size, uint32_t data) argument 2153 vkCmdCopyQueryPoolResults(VkCommandBuffer commandBuffer, VkQueryPool queryPool, uint32_t firstQuery, uint32_t queryCount, VkBuffer dstBuffer, VkDeviceSize dstOffset, VkDeviceSize stride, VkQueryResultFlags flags) argument [all...] |
/frameworks/native/vulkan/include/vulkan/ |
H A D | vulkan_core.h | 2573 VkDeviceSize dstOffset; member in struct:VkBufferCopy 2588 VkOffset3D dstOffset; member in struct:VkImageCopy 2640 VkOffset3D dstOffset; member in struct:VkImageResolve 2825 typedef void (VKAPI_PTR *PFN_vkCmdUpdateBuffer)(VkCommandBuffer commandBuffer, VkBuffer dstBuffer, VkDeviceSize dstOffset, VkDeviceSize dataSize, const void* pData); 2826 typedef void (VKAPI_PTR *PFN_vkCmdFillBuffer)(VkCommandBuffer commandBuffer, VkBuffer dstBuffer, VkDeviceSize dstOffset, VkDeviceSize size, uint32_t data); 2839 typedef void (VKAPI_PTR *PFN_vkCmdCopyQueryPoolResults)(VkCommandBuffer commandBuffer, VkQueryPool queryPool, uint32_t firstQuery, uint32_t queryCount, VkBuffer dstBuffer, VkDeviceSize dstOffset, VkDeviceSize stride, VkQueryResultFlags flags); 3508 VkDeviceSize dstOffset, 3515 VkDeviceSize dstOffset, 3615 VkDeviceSize dstOffset,
|